On Wednesday afternoon, Hillary Clinton attended a town hall in Mason City, Iowa as part of her current 2016 campaign.
At one terrific point during the event, the democratic candidate was posed an especially pressing question from an attendee:
"Would you rather be president or @Beyonce?" -question from the audience. #IACaucus 1/3— Danny Freeman (@DannyEFreeman) December 16, 2015
Ms. Clinton's response was a little bit of magic -- as well as a testament to Beyoncé's universal appeal.
"If I really had a choice, I'd rather be president because I can't sing," replies @HillaryClinton. #IACaucus 2/3— Danny Freeman (@DannyEFreeman) December 16, 2015
"I want to be as good a president as @Beyonce is a performer" says @HillaryClinton in Iowa City. #IACaucus 3/3 pic.twitter.com/4jQznCVR19— Danny Freeman (@DannyEFreeman) December 16, 2015
